Hedge Cutting Techniques:

When you're thinking about cutting hedges, there are a bunch of different methods to keep in mind, depending on what sort of outcome you're aiming for. Should you want a really sharp and tidy finish, shearing is the technique to consider; it gives a clean and uniform look. When a natural look is your goal, selective pruning lets you focus on trimming specific branches, keeping the plant healthy and looking its best.

If your hedges are looking like they need extra attention, a hedge trimmer is a handy tool to have on hand for the job. This method can really save you time and effort, providing a sharp edge with the least amount of hassle. The most effective gardening techniques are those that take into account the unique needs of your garden - so it's essential to choose the right method for the job.

Pest and Disease Management:

For hedges that are not only healthy but also attractive, you must focus on pest and disease management. You should often check your leaves for any signs that something might be wrong, like holes or discolouration, as this can help you address issues sooner rather than later. If you spot pests or diseases, responding quickly with the right treatment is key to ensuring they don't spread. Staying on top of your hedge's health, whether with natural remedies or more specific treatments, is the way to ensure they stay thriving and sharp year-round.

The Different Varieties of Hedge:

When it comes to hedges, you've got plenty of options, all depending on the type of look and purpose you're after. For that dense hedge effect to enhance privacy, both privet and laurel are excellent choices. For something a little more decorative, boxwood or yew are ideal - they give you tidy shapes and stay a lovely green all year round. If you're after something that's low-maintenance or more refined, there's a hedge variety to suit every style, allowing you to create the boundary that best fits your garden.
